A Postgraduate Certificate in Software Security Risk Assessment equips professionals with the advanced knowledge and skills to identify, analyze, and mitigate security risks within software systems. This program focuses on practical application, bridging the gap between theoretical understanding and real-world scenarios.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ering risk assessment methodologies (like NIST and ISO frameworks), understanding vulnerability analysis techniques, developing secure coding practices, and implementing effective security controls. Students will gain proficiency in various security tools and technologies relevant to software security.
The duration of such a program varies, usually ranging from six months to a year, depending on the institution and the intensity of the coursework. Many programs offer flexible learning options, catering to working professionals.
